Transaction b69876e99f668fc268074a54d569c7125a323e778c8ed92e1e5f377e09cf0856
3 Input
2 Outputs
- b69876e99f668fc268074a54d569c7125a323e778c8ed92e1e5f377e09cf0856:0
- b69876e99f668fc268074a54d569c7125a323e778c8ed92e1e5f377e09cf0856:1
value 1873
address 1HaNcwFX2rtw9KNG5Z4i7Qkb4KQM96AmKm
value 1223739
address 1FvdwVA61vjHCHgqMm2QB78ZEQpXwpuEam